Comprehending Panel Beating Services


Panel beating services are essential in order to rehabilitating the structural stability and aesthetic appearance of vehicles following collisions or accidents. This process involves restoring or substituting damaged panels, such as door panels, engine covers, and wings, to ensure that the vehicle is secure to drive and looks good. Skilled panel beaters employ dedicated tools and techniques to reform, reposition, and finish the bodywork, making the vehicle look as good as new.


Vehicle insurance repairs frequently closely linked to panel beating services. When a vehicle is involved in an event, the owner typically files a claim with their insurance company to offset the cost of repairs. Insurance companies usually have a list of approved panel beating services that they recommend to policyholders. This makes certain that the repairs are conducted by trustworthy professionals who meet industry standards and can carry out the work in a timely manner, often promoting a smoother claims experience.

When your car calls for panel beating after an occurrence, managing the insurance claims process can feel overwhelming. The initial action is to reach out to your insurance provider to inform them of the incident. It’s essential to provide them with all necessary details, including the time of the accident, the extent of the damage, and any pictures you might have. This initial interaction lays the groundwork for how easily the repair process will go.


Once your claim is filed, your insurance company may dispatch an adjuster to assess the damages. This assessment is vital as it helps determine how much the insurance will reimburse for repairs. Make sure to ask questions about the assessment and clarify any doubts regarding policy details and deductibles. Understanding your policy will give you a more transparent picture of what to expect financially throughout the repair process.


After obtaining the insurance approval, it’s important to pick a reputable panel beating shop. Check for shops that are recognized by your insurance provider, as these facilities often have well-built relationships, ensuring a more efficient process. Don’t hesitate to ask for estimates and timelines for the repairs, allowing you to compare options and make informed decisions. Clear communication with both your insurer and the repair shop is essential to making sure your vehicle is returned to its original condition without excessive delays.


Suggestions for Efficient Vehicle Repair


When seeking panel beating services for your vehicle, it is crucial to pick a reputable repair shop. Look for feedback and suggestions from previous patrons to verify that the technicians are experienced and adept in handling your particular vehicle make and type. A trusted panel beating service will also use premium materials and modern equipment, making sure that repairs are robust and meet professional benchmarks.


Communication with your insurance provider is another crucial step in the repair procedure. Make sure you grasp your coverage and the claims method before initiating any repairs. This will help streamline the insurance repairs and avoid any unexpected costs. Being proactive in interacting with both your repair shop and insurer will lead to a smoother experience and quicker turnaround time.


In conclusion, keep track of all documentation related to your repair and insurance claims. This includes receipts, quotes, and any communication with your insurer. Having organized records can help clarify any disputes that may arise during the repair process. It also gives you with reassurance knowing that you have a complete account of the work done on your vehicle.
